Has anyone cooked this in an InstantPot?

I'm making this tomorrow with dried black beans (currently soaking). Has anyone made this in an InstantPot? I'm wondering how the sweet potato holds up while the beans are getting tender. Thanks.

Yes, you can cook dried black beans and sweet potatoes together in an InstantPot. To ensure both cook well, it’s recommended to layer the sweet potatoes on top of the beans rather than mixing them in. This way, the beans will cook properly while the sweet potatoes hold their shape. Cook the beans on high pressure for 25-30 minutes, and check for tenderness. If the sweet potatoes need more time, you can remove them and continue cooking the beans for a few more minutes. Just make sure to adjust cooking times based on the size and texture of the sweet potatoes.
